What Are Remote Telecom Jobs?

Remote telecom jobs often include roles in software and technical services that have telecommute options. You may work as a software architect, developer, analyst, or operator. In these telecommunications industry roles, you work from home using computers, the internet, and a phone to complete your duties. You may work with teams to write code, debug programs, monitor computer performance, and test software. Depending on the exact role, your responsibilities may include monitoring a wireless network or system for performance and security, upgrading hardware and software, troubleshooting user issues, and configuring user privileges and programs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Telecom profess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Telecom professional, you need a solid understanding of telecommunications systems, networking principles, and relevant industry standards, often backed by a degree in information technology or a related field. Familiarity with network management tools, VoIP systems, cloud communications platforms, and certifications like Cisco CCNA or CompTIA Network+ is highly valued.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for remote work environments. These skills ensure reliable service delivery, efficient troubleshooting, and clear collaboration with clients and teams across diverse locations.

How do remote telecom professionals typically collaborate with on-site teams and clients to ensure seamless communication and project delivery?

Remote telecom professionals often rely on a combination of collaboration tools such as video conferencing, project management software, and cloud-based documentation to stay connected with on-site teams and clients. Establishing clear communication protocols and regular check-ins helps bridge any gaps that remote work might create. Additionally, remote telecom specialists are expected to be proactive in troubleshooting and resolving technical issues, often coordinating with field technicians or customer support to ensure minimal service disruption. Building strong virtual relationships and maintaining responsiveness are key to success in this role.

What is a Remote Telecom job?

A Remote Telecom job involves working in the telecommunications industry from a location outside of a traditional office, often from home. Professionals in remote telecom roles may work on network management, customer support, technical troubleshooting, or system installation and maintenance. These jobs leverage digital tools and cloud-based systems to enable employees to perform their duties without being physically present at a company site. Remote telecom positions are popular due to their flexibility and the growing reliance on reliable communication networks. Common roles include network engineers, support specialists, and project managers.

What is the difference between Remote Telecom vs Remote Network Technician?

AspectRemote TelecomRemote Network Technician
Required CertificationsFCC, Cisco, CompTIA certificationsCompTIA Network+, Cisco CCNA
Work EnvironmentTelecommunications companies, service providersIT firms, network service providers
Industry UsageTelecom industry, broadband providersIT and networking industry
Job FocusDesign, install, maintain telecom systemsInstall, troubleshoot, repair network hardware

Remote Telecom roles focus on telecommunications systems, requiring certifications like FCC or Cisco, and are common in telecom companies. Remote Network Technicians primarily troubleshoot and repair network hardware, often holding CompTIA Network+ or Cisco CCNA. Both roles involve remote work but differ in their technical focus and industry applications.
